Forum Mobile  (OTCPK:FRMB) Return-on-Tangible-Asset Explanation

Return-on-Tangible-Asset measures the rate of return on the average total tangible assets (total assets minus intangible assets). Tangible means physical in nature. Intangible Assets are assets that are not physical in nature, and typically "derive their value from legal or intellectual rights." Return-on-Tangible-Asset measures a firm's efficiency at generating profits from its tangible assets. It shows how well a company uses what it has to generate earnings. Return-on-Tangible-Assets can vary drastically across industries. Therefore, Return-on-Tangible-Asset should not be used to compare companies in different industries.


Be Aware

Like ROE and ROA, Return-on-Tangible-Asset is calculated with only 12 months data. Fluctuations in the company’s earnings or business cycles can affect the ratio drastically. It is important to look at the ratio from a long term perspective. Return-on-Tangible-Asset can be affected by events such as stock buyback or issuance, and by a company’s tax rate and its interest payment. Return-on-Tangible-Asset may not reflect the true earning power of the assets. A more accurate measurement is ROC % (ROC).

Many analysts argue the higher return the better. Buffett states that really high Return-on-Tangible-Asset may indicate vulnerability in the durability of the competitive advantage.

Forum Mobile Return-on-Tangible-Asset Calculation

Forum Mobile's annualized Return-on-Tangible-Asset for the fiscal year that ended in Dec. 2005 is calculated as:

Return-on-Tangible-Asset=Net Income/( (Total Tangible Assets+Total Tangible Assets)/ count )
(A: Dec. 2005 )  (A: Dec. 2004 )(A: Dec. 2005 )
=Net Income/( (Total Assets - Intangible Assets+Total Assets - Intangible Assets)/ count )
(A: Dec. 2005 )  (A: Dec. 2004 )(A: Dec. 2005 )
=-7.387/( (0.362+18.925)/ 2 )
=-7.387/9.6435
=-76.60 %

In the calculation of annual Return-on-Tangible-Asset, the net income of the last fiscal year and the average total tangible assets over the fiscal year are used. In calculating the quarterly data, the Net Income data used here is four times the quarterly (Jun. 2006) net income data.

Forum Mobile Business Description

Address 26 Broadway, 21st Floor, New York, NY, USA, 10004
Forum Mobile Inc is a global Mobile Virtual Network Enabler (MVNE) based in the USA. It specializes in MVNE, Mobile Services, Telecom, and cloud services. The company is active in a variety of complementary fields such as private banking, business development, and consulting, and provides hosting and trading platforms. Geographically the business activities are operated through the United States.
